Jane Froman was born on 10 November 1907 in University City, Missouri, USA. She was an actress, known for Radio City Revels (1938), With a Song in My Heart (1952) and Stars Over Broadway (1935). She was married to Rowland H. Smith, John Curtis Burn and Donald McKaig Ross. She died on 22 April 1980 in Columbia, Missouri, USA.

- TriviaFroman's life story was the subject of a Hollywood biopic (With a Song in My Heart (1952)), starring Susan Hayward. Froman supplied Hayward's vocals for the musical numbers.
